Hybrid engines are becoming well established as an addition to conventional engines. Current worldwide sales figures support this trend and suggest that the hybrid market will grow strongly over the coming years. Forecasts of actual market volumes predict sales of more than ten million hybrid electric vehicles by 2023. In the long term, hybrid vehicles will be a complementary solution to electric cars and will use new energy sources such as batteries and fuel cells. In 2017, Toyota sold more than one million hybrid vehicles worldwide. Hybrid technology has been most successful in Japan and the U.S. but also is likely to gain popularity in Europe and China, among others.

Hybrid systems can be divided into three different forms: mild hybrid, full hybrid and plug-in hybrid. The differences are dictated by the performance of the electric motor, the size of the battery and the charging of the battery. In a mild hybrid system, the electric motor can provide support of up to 20 kW and is primarily used to start or accelerate at low engine speeds. The full Hybrid system has a much stronger electric engine of 20 kW to 50 kW and can function at high speeds for short periods of time.

Plug-in hybrid vehicles are similar to full hybrids but differ in their battery packs. A plug-in hybrid has a much stronger engine of 60 kW to 120 kW and has larger batteries to support longer distance travel.

Unlike on-board charging for mild and full hybrids, a plug-in hybrid vehicle can be charged externally and can act as a pure electric vehicle. In full hybrids and plug-in hybrids, the electric motor can be used to drive the vehicle without the aid of a conventional IC engine for a limited distance.

Components for hybrid electric vehicles will experience continuous market growth with three factors driving worldwide market development. First, European (ACEA), Korean (KAMA), and Japanese (JAMA) automotive manufacturers are working towards emission reduction. This is a result of voluntary commitments as well as current and future emissions laws (especially regarding CO2 emission).

Secondly, further environmental protection issues, such as those regarding particle emissions, will play an increasingly important role. Finally, the added value that hybrid vehicles can offer through improved driving dynamics without increased energy consumption is a decisive factor.

Higher fuel prices also help hybrid vehicles achieve a higher market share. Regenerative braking substantially helps reduce emissions and fuel consumption. If the mild hybrid system is applied, consumption can be reduced by REDACTED to REDACTED. The full hybrid system combined with a modified brake leads to an even greater potential for reduction. When brakes are applied, an intelligent steering system divides energy between the conventional brake and the hybrid engine. In this way, as much electric energy as possible is recovered and can be used to power the hybrid system. This leads to increased driving comfort and dynamics without increased fuel consumption.

The internal combustion engine, the most common engine used in commercial and consumer vehicles, is a study in contrasts when it comes to environmental considerations. On the one hand, there is pressure to discontinue or reduce use of these gas-powered engines because of CO2 emissions. On the other hand, there is no better-performing means of power generation for vehicles than gas engines.

Get PDF for more Professional and Technical insights @ https://www.researchmoz.us/enquiry.php?type=S&repid=1878938

This has created a dilemma pitting intangible environmental impacts against ease-of-use, low cost and superior performance expectations of consumers and commercial users.

The answer to this dilemma in the electric vehicle market is a hybrid. Rather than reducing the value and volume of internal combustion engines, electric hybrid vehicles are stimulating demand, granting new life to gas engines that are more compliant with environmental requirements. The nascent drone market is also developing to expand gas engine use for quadcopter peers and hybrid drones that can operate with greater utility. These markets are driving new opportunity for all gas engine manufacturers, many of whom are also vehicle producers.

Solar powered electric vehicle is an electric vehicle that uses solar energy as a power source. It is an eco-friendly vehicle that utilizes solar cells to convert the Sun's radiant energy into electricity and works on the principle of the photovoltaic effect. Solar panels are mounted on the solar powered electric vehicle that contains photovoltaic cells which convert solar energy into electric energy and help to power the vehicle.

Get PDF for more Professional and Technical insights @ https://www.researchmoz.us/enquiry.php?type=S&repid=1872826

Electricity produced using the solar panels is stored in batteries, and these charged batteries are employed to drive the motor, which serves here as an engine and moves the vehicle. There is no mixing of fuel, as it uses solar energy as a mode of fuel; subsequently, there is no combustion of fuel in solar powered electric vehicles. A vehicle that consolidates transportation and transitory living quarters for travel, entertainment and outdoors is called a recreational vehicle (RV). In other words, an RV is a vehicle designed for recreational use, as in camping.

There are many advantages of owning and travelling in an RV, such as flexibility, convenience, comfort, family appeal, affordability, lure of the outdoors and versatility. The people who cannot afford an RV or are not frequent travelers, the RVs are available on the rent.

The RVs can be majorly segmented into Motorized (Motorhomes) and Towable RVs. Motorized RVs can be further sub segmented into Type A, Type B and Type C. The Towable RVs can also be sub segmented into Travel Trailer, Fifth Wheel Trailer, Folding Camping Trailers, Truck Campers and Park Model.
